Accelerate PhenoTest uses which technique?

Explanation:
Accelerate PhenoTest identifies organisms using fluorescence in situ hybridization. FISH uses fluorescently labeled probes that bind to ribosomal RNA sequences specific to particular organisms, allowing rapid visualization of the organism directly in cells and enabling quick identification from positive culture broths. This approach is different from MALDI-TOF, which relies on protein mass spectra, or PCR-based methods that amplify nucleic acids, and it doesn’t depend on a separate nucleic acid extraction step. The PhenoTest platform then pairs this rapid ID with its growth-based antimicrobial susceptibility testing, but the identification technique itself is FISH.
